2017-2018 U16 European Championship schedule breakdown
U16 Croatia schedule, August 2017
The U16 Croatia had 7 U16 European Championship games scheduled on the month of August 2017.
They went 2-5 overall. 1-3 on the road, and 1-2 at home. Their largest win came on the road against the U16 Slovenia (76-65) on August 15, 2017. That night Matej Rudan scored 23 points. Their biggest loss came home against the U16 Serbia (102-52), led by Djordje Pazin (23 points, 6 rebounds, 1 assists).
Their longest winning streak on August 2017: 2 consecutive wins against U16 Slovenia and U16 Latvia.
The U16 Croatia scored 62.29 points per game on August 2017, and allowed 75.00 points per game to their opponents.
During the month of August 2017, Matej Rudan led the team in scoring with 17.14 points per game. Roko Gizdavcic averaged 3.14 assists and Viktor Saric had 7.00 rebounds per contest.
